Recommendation: The San Joaquin County LOP directed the Responsible <br /> Party to install four additional monitoring wells and for the Responsible Party to <br /> conduct a groundwater extraction pilot test. The Fund concurs with these actions <br /> but recommends that the appropriateness of conducting a soil vapor extraction <br /> pilot test be evaluated. The Fund will review this site next year to track progress. <br /> 57 Z/,!�'�/��'e'� �_//./,//Y <br /> Kirk Larson, P.G. Date Robert Trommer, C.H.G.
